Patz & Hall Chardonnay

Tasting Notes: The 2006 NAPA VALLEY CHARDONNAY exhibits aromas of orange blossom and toasted brioche interwoven with hints of lemon zest and ginger snap. The aromas carry over on the palate with multi-faceted tones of fresh white nectarine, ripe pear and touches of vanilla. The wine is refreshing, poised and graceful on the palate, with creamy notes on the entry and a crisp, well balanced mid-palate, finishing with considerable length.

Winemaking:
100% Chardonnay fruit
Whole cluster pressed
Multi-yeast fermentations (wild & cultured)
Sur lie aged with weekly stirring
100% malo-lactic fermentation in barrel
50% new Burgundian French oak barrels
Bottled without filtration

THE PATZ & HALL FAMILY OF WINEGROWERS
The 2006 NAPA VALLEY CHARDONNAY represents the 19th vintage we have made this wine since the founding of Patz & Hall in 1988. Sourced from five stellar vineyard sites, each worthy of single vineyard bottling in their own right, this blend represents the diversity of the Napa Valley. Foremost in the blend is the world famous Hyde Vineyard, which along with Green Island Vineyard, is located in Carneros, the coldest and most southern area of Napa Valley. The third component is from Hudson Vineyard, an iconic Carneros site planted to the Robert Young clone of Chardonnay. Finally, the Garvey Vineyard on Zinfandel Lane near the town of St. Helena, and Antintori California Vineyard, at the top of Atlas Peak in the eastern hills of Napa Valley, complete the blend. Together these five sites combine to make a classically rich, fruit driven Napa Valley Chardonnay.
